Before diving into the technical steps, it’s crucial to understand why changing the default RDP port is important. The default port is well-known, making it an easy target for hackers who use automated tools to scan for open ports. Cybersecurity experts often recommend this practice as a basic security measure.

In the realm of network security, the term "DMZ" stands for Demilitarized Zone, a critical component in the architecture of firewalls and network systems. The DMZ serves as a buffer zone between an organization's internal network and the external internet.

Caching: To improve efficiency, DNS resolvers cache the responses for a certain period. This means that if another user queries the same domain shortly after, the resolver can provide the IP address without going through the entire lookup process again.

At its core, port scanning involves probing a computer or network to identify open ports and the services running on them.
